Amidst a turbulent market, Centuria Capital Group has strategically bolstered its presence in the property debt market, acquiring an additional 30% stake in Centuria Bass Credit Pty Ltd.
This expansion reflects a value of $57 million, resulting in Centuria Capital Group's ownership rising from 50% to a commanding 80%.
Following a distribution cut of approximately 14% in the previous year, this financial move correlates with Centuria Capital's latest performance figures. A recent report revealed a reduction in statutory net profit after tax, descending from the previous $74.3 million down to $45.2 million. Despite market volatility, the firm's move demonstrates a robust strategy aimed at fortifying its market stance within real estate finance.
Co-CEO John McBain elucidates that the increased investment in Centuria Bass Credit aligns with the company's vision to enhance its share in earnings and cement its status as a leading entity in the realm of real estate finance. McBain conveys confidence in this asset category, aligning the company's trajectory with the growing investor demand for competitive yields and shorter fund durations.
Remarkable growth has been witnessed at Centuria Bass since its inception. Climbing from a modest $0.3 billion, the assets under management have soared to a robust $1.7 billion. McBain highlights the prospect of further diversifying their real estate debt offerings to cater to a broader investor base.
As of December 31st of the previous year, reports indicate that Centuria Bass produced an interim operating profit of $7.2 million for Centuria, based on the original half of the stake. This increased investment is expected to further cement Centuria Capital's revenue stream and establish a more dominant position in the competitive real estate debt sector.
